description 120 Lachesis Overview

120 Lachesis is a large asteroid in the main asteroid belt, the region between the orbits of Mars and Jupiter. It was discovered by Alphonse Borrelly in 1872 and named after Lachesis, one of the Moirai, or Fates, in Greek mythology. The name refers to the figure who measured the thread of a person’s life. The object is classified as a dark asteroid associated with the carbon-rich C-type group.
